Using hdiutil to resize disk images
I’ve been working on a small project that requires sparse disk images to be resized on the fly, although it ended being a great deal more difficult than I’d had originally hoped. Originally I was creating disk images using the following code: hdiutil create -size 100m -fs HFS+ -type SPARSE myImage Which worked fine, I’d end up with a fully functional...

A simple comment build script for Xcode
If you’re a casual coder (like me), you’re code is probably plagued with loads of TODO’s or XXX comments awaiting your attention. Here’s a small python script which you can add to the xcode build process to consolidate all your code comments into one tidy text file.
